概括
由于COVID-19的限制影响了牙损伤,减少了患病率,但增加了牙缺失. 口腔卫生实践,如刷牙,也下降,强调了在健康危机期间需要量身定制的牙科护理.

背景情况:
- 由于COVID-19的流行,牙科服务在全球范围内暂停.
- 这种前所未有的情况需要对其对牙健康的影响进行调查.
- 了解这些影响对于未来的公共卫生准备至关重要.
研究的目的:
- 评估COVID-19限制对牙损伤经验的影响.
- 为了比较与流行病相关的牙科实践暂停之前和之后的病发病率和严重程度.
- 为了评估疫情期间口腔卫生行为的变化.
主要方法:
- 采用了回顾性横截面研究设计.
- 从里斯本大都会区一家牙科医院的3380名参与者中收集了数据.
- 方法包括问卷,临床检查和放射性评估.
主要成果:
- 在限制后,牙损伤的患病率从91.8%降至84.5%.
- 在DMFT (腐烂,缺失,和填充牙) 指数从12.13下降到10.99.
- 观察到一个令人担忧的趋势是牙缺失的增加和牙刷频率的减少.
结论:
- 由于COVID-19的限制,牙腐烂的经验和口腔健康发生了重大变化.
- 虽然脏病发病率有所下降,但口腔卫生实践的下降构成了未来的风险.
- 这些发现强调了在公共卫生紧急情况下需要适应性牙科保健策略的必要性.

Observational Studies
8.6K
Observational studies are a type of analytical study where researchers observe events without any interventions. In other words, the researcher does not influence the response variable or the experiment's outcome.
There are three types of observational studies – Prospective, retrospective, and cross-sectional.
